EVEREST MOTOR IN SCIENCE MUSEUM

One of the Parajet rotary engine units, along with the specially made Paramania Revolution wing used by Bear Grylls and Gilo Cordoza on their expedition to Nepal, is to go on display at the National Science Museum in London, England. This is the first time paramotoring has been represented in the museum’s collection.
